Intensity range?
0%-100%. The 50%-70% range usually looks most professional; 100% can be over-saturated.
Can I stack filters?
Yes — vintage + warm = complex film-like look. Stacking 3+ is risky (over-processed), use carefully.
Difference vs adjust tool?
Filters = preset combinations of multiple adjustments (intensity controllable). Adjust = fine-grained per-parameter control. Use filters for quick consistent look; adjust for precision.
